Hibino wins first WTA title in Tashkent
Donna Vekic lost the Tashkent Open final for the second time in her career as Nao Hibino powered to a comfortable straight-sets victory.
Nao Hibino won her maiden WTA Tour title by racing to a 6-2 6-2 victory against Donna Vekic in Saturday's Tashkent Open final.
Hibino played in the main draw of a WTA event for the first time last month, but she has shown no signs of inexperience in Uzbekistan this week.
Having beaten 2013 champion Bojana Jovanovski in Friday's semi-final, Hibino continued to impress as she blew Vekic - a finalist in 2012 - away.
Hibino converted four of the 10 break points she earned throughout the match, while also showing her defensive skills to stave off three from Vekic.
The first break of the match came at the first opportunity, and Hibino broke again in game seven before serving out the opener.
It was an identical start to the second set, and when Hibino earned a double-break 4-1 lead the writing was on the wall for Vekic.
